About The Position

The GEM Program is looking for enthusiastic undergraduate students to join our team as Workshop Assistants. In this role, you’ll support engaging, hands-on GEM Workshops by helping participants work through math-based activities and ensuring each session runs smoothly. This is a great opportunity to build communication, customer service, and facilitation skills while positively impacting student learning. You’ll work closely with workshop participants and staff, assist with setup and logistics, and help create a welcoming, supportive environment that encourages learning and participation.
